MPF Announcement 2023-29
MPF Traditional – Release of Documents Reporting Reminder
Effective Date: Immediately (unless otherwise noted)
Clarified reporting obligations when a Servicer has received documents from the Collateral File from the Custodian.
The MPF Provider will notify Servicers on a monthly basis regarding Collateral Files that have been released for non-liquidation purposes for more than ninety (90) days.
Servicers are required to respond to the MPF Provider within 24 hours of receipt of notification and must provide a reason why the Collateral File has not been returned to the document Custodian.
As a reminder, when items from the Collateral File are needed, the Servicer must submit a Request for Release of Documents (Form SG340) to the Custodian.
For additional information, refer to Section 1.7.6: Release of Documents of the MPF Traditional Servicing Guide.
